The Non-Linear Nature of Healing

  • πŸ’‘ Healing is often messy and unpredictable, characterized by ups and downs rather than a straight line.
  • πŸš€ Real change, as noted by James Clear, comes from tiny, almost invisible improvements that accumulate over time.
  • ⚠️ Experiencing emotional swings, from feeling in control to feeling overwhelmed, are both normal parts of the healing process.

Sign 1: Responding Instead of Reacting

  • 🧠 You demonstrate cognitive reappraisal, pausing to breathe and reframe triggering situations instead of yelling or spiraling.
  • 🎯 This shift leads to healthier relationships by fostering emotional regulation and recognizing that negativity often stems from others' pain.
  • βœ… You learn to conserve your energy, choosing not to engage with every piece of negativity.

Sign 2: Faster Bounce-Back

  • ⚑ While bad days still occur, you now recover more quickly from setbacks like bad grades or arguments.
  • πŸ’– You begin to understand that others' expressions of care may not always sound like it, and you recognize your own worth independent of external validation.
  • 🌱 The hardest days often contribute to shaping your strongest personal qualities.

Sign 3: Bodily Awareness Precedes Mental Noticing

  • 🧘 Your body, which may have been on high alert due to past trauma, begins to relax and feel safer.
  • 😌 You might notice yourself breathing deeper, feeling less physical tension, and being more comfortable in social situations.
  • ✨ These physical shifts are your body's way of signaling that you are starting to feel safe again.

Progress Amidst Setbacks

  • 🌟 Every moment you return to yourself with patience, kindness, or understanding is a sign of progress, not failure.
  • πŸ’¬ Healing involves setbacks, but each step forward, no matter how small, signifies growth and forward movement.
